Golden Age MVP Giants

You can’t talk about the history of the Yankees and Dodgers without mentioning the MVP-level performances from past decades. In Game 6 of the 1977 World Series, Reggie Jackson hit three home runs, which is one of the most famous games in baseball history. Sandy Koufax of the Dodgers totally destroyed the Yankees lineup in 1963, striking out 23 batters and shutting them out twice. Fans will always remember these moments, not just because of how dramatic they were, but also because the player stats from the Dodgers vs. Yankees series are some of the best individual performances in baseball history.

Pitching Aces in the Spotlight of Rivalry

In many Dodgers vs. Yankees games, great pitching has been just as important as great hitting. Gerrit Cole is the Yankees’ best pitcher because he has great control and the ability to strike out batters. Tyler Glasnow and Walker Buehler are the anchors of a strong rotation for the Dodgers. In their most recent game, Glasnow beat Cole in a seven-inning, ten-strikeout masterclass that helped the Dodgers win by a narrow margin. When looking at the player numbers for the Dodgers vs. Yankees game, outstanding pitching performances often make the difference when the score is close.
